General information

The B-MAG | M5000 is a battery-powered electromagnetic flow meter with a very high accuracy even at very low flows. The excellent repeatability as well as the above-average battery life makes this innovative water meter indispensable for the water market. Typical applications are leak detection in water networks, water consumption measurements and irrigation plants.

The meter is best suited for applications without a power supply where exact consumption or flow rates are required. Of course, the B-MAG | M5000 can also be used with an available power supply. The meter can be powered with main voltage and in case of a main failure, it is powered by an internal battery. Important data are consequently saved.

The B-MAG | M5000 is designed to comply with OIML R49-1 and MID MI-001..

 

Technical data

Size DN 15 – DN 600
Accuracy ±0,4 % of actual flow, ±2 mm/s of actual flow
Repeatability 0,1 %
Flow range 0,03 – 10 m/s
Conductivity Min. 20 μS/cm
Power supply Internal Lithium batteries 3,6 V Optional battery back-up model (100 – 240 VAC or 9 – 36 VDC)
Display LCD, 2 lines
Digital outputs 4 x open collector
Digital inputs Yes
Analog output
Interface ModBus® RTU RS232 (optional RS485), M-Bus, IrDA
Empty pipe detection Separate electrode
Datalogger 7.224 measuring values
Housing Aluminium, IP 67 (optional IP 68)
Remote version Max. 30 m
Ambient temperature -20 °C up to +60 °C
Approvals OIML R49-1, MID MI-001

 

Measuring principle

Electromagnetic flow meters

The operating principle of the electromagnetic flow meter is based on Faraday's law of magnetic induction: The voltage induced across any conductor, as it moves at right angles through a magnetic field, is proportional to the velocity of that conductor. The voltage induced within the fluid is measured by two diametrically opposed internally mounted electrodes. The induced signal voltage is proportional to the product of the magnetic flux density, the distance between the electrodes and the average flow velocity of the fluid.
